Ergonomics II

1) What is ergonomics?

Ergonomics is the applied science of equipment design, as for the workplace, intended to maximize productivity by reducing operator fatigue and discomfort

2) What are the 5 aspects of ergonimcs?

The 5 aspects of ergonimics are Safety, Comfort, Ease of Use, Productivity/Performence and Aesthetics.

3) For each aspect of Ergonomics, explain an example of a product that is designed for the elderly, how the
product meets that particular aspect of Ergonomics.

Safety-> Multi-level hand grip. The product can easily be installed in all bath rooms and it has a grooved inersurface so that the elderly will not lose grip when gripping it.

Comfort-> Comfylux velcro slipper. This slipper is padded so it does not make the feet feel sore after wearing it for a long time, it also has a velcro strap and is made of a soft cloth.

Ease of Use-> Elderly Phone. It has large buttons for easy dialing, large text size, anda built in flashlight.

Production/Performence-> Bed Caddie. It is a thick nylon stray which is connected to the foot of the bed, it allows the elderyly to easily get up in the morning with minimal effort.
